Since I will leave our WG soon we will look for a new roommate.
Even if it is not extraordinarily large with 12sqm, your future room will give you enough space to accommodate everything important in it. It is characterized by a roof slope and large windows, which allow a lot of natural light during the day.
The room is fully furnished. I will leave the bed (and the mattress), both wardrobes (incl. all temples and two shoe racks), the desk, bedside table and the laundry basket/bag there. You can also keep my blanket, pillows and bed linen if you want, as I cannot take them back to Portugal.
I would ask for 450€ for these furnishings.
In addition, 330€ applies for all furniture and equipment that WG has purchased over the years. You will get this amount back accordingly if you withdraw.
The apartment is a total of 87 sqm. It consists of 4 shared rooms, two bathrooms (one with shower + toilet and another, which is mainly used as a laundry room), a kitchen, and a beautiful large living-dining room with balcony.
We are well equipped with all kinds of utensils, but we also like to bring your favorite items!

Our WG in Obertürkheim is located directly on the vineyards. There are various supermarkets, a pharmacy, a post office, a café and restaurants. You can reach Obertürkheim station in approx. 7 min walk from which you are at the Stuttgart Hbf within 12 min or within 5 min in Esslingen am Neckar.
Here are some important starting stations:
Aldi South and Cap Market (5 min walk)
Lidl (8 min walk)
Stuttgart Airport (49 min by bus, direct connection)
Generally, you can walk here super for example through the beautiful vineyards to the grave chapel :)
